Sentence examples for would become a from inspiring English sources

"would become a" is a valid and usable part of a sentence in written English.
It is used when one is describing the future state of something or someone, either hypothetically or as an expectation. Here is an example: "With enough determination and hard work, he would become a successful businessman."
